Ingredienti

  • high-fiber tortilla or wrap
  • chicken, turkey, tuna, tofu, or beans
  • lettuce, cabbage, cucumber, or peppers
  • Greek yogurt sauce, salsa, mustard, or hummus
  • pickles, herbs, or spices

Piano passo passo

  • Start with a wrap that fits your calorie target.
  • Add a clear protein portion.
  • Use crunchy vegetables for volume.
  • Choose one sauce and measure it once.
  • Serve with fruit, soup, or yogurt if the wrap is too small alone.

Esempio

A turkey wrap with cabbage, cucumber, mustard, and yogurt sauce can be light but filling. Add beans or a side when you need more carbs.

Errori comuni

  • Using a large tortilla without logging it.
  • Adding cheese, mayo, oil, and avocado together.
  • Making the wrap so small that snacking increases later.
